Top 50 Chess Openings for White

White has the privilege of the first move and the duty to use it. This guide lists the top 50 opening choices for White, covering everything from 1.e4 and 1.d4 to flexible flank openings. Explore these systems to find the perfect way to dictate the flow of the game and steer the position into territory where you feel most comfortable.
